Compress a picture Select the picture you want to compress. Click the Picture Tools Format tab, and then click Compress Pictures. Do one of the following: To compress your pictures for insertion into a document, under Resolution, click Print. ... Click OK, and name and save the compressed picture somewhere you can find it.

Open the photo you want to compress in your photo-editing software. Go to the file menu in your software and choose Save As or Save. Click on Options in the pop-up menu. Select High Compression in the Photo Compression section of the menu.
